A teenage girl was taken to hospital after she collapsed in the street in Tanterton, say ambulance services.

The girl was discovered at the junction of Tanterton Hall Lane and Tag Lane at around 8.20am on May 11 by concerned passers-by.

A spokesman for the ambulance service said: "We were called to reports that a girl of around 16-years of age was found collapsed in the street.

"She was taken to Royal Preston Hospital by ambulance."

The girl's current condition is not known.
